See the GNU // Lesser General Public License for more details. // // You should have received a copy of the GNU Lesser General Public // License along with this library; if not, see . // // ---------------------------------------------------------------------------- // Copyright © 2011-2018 Natalia Portillo // ****************************************************************************/ using System.Text; namespace DiscImageChef.Decoders.SCSI { public static partial class Modes { #region Mode Page 0x06: Optical memory page /// /// Optical memory page /// Page code 0x06 /// 4 bytes in SCSI-2 /// public struct ModePage_06 { /// /// Parameters can be saved /// public bool PS; /// /// Report updated block read /// public bool RUBR; } public static ModePage_06? DecodeModePage_06(byte[] pageResponse) { if((pageResponse?[0] & 0x40) == 0x40) return null; if((pageResponse?[0] & 0x3F) != 0x06) return null; if(pageResponse[1] + 2 != pageResponse.Length) return null; if(pageResponse.Length < 4) return null; ModePage_06 decoded = new ModePage_06(); decoded.PS |= (pageResponse[0] & 0x80) == 0x80; decoded.RUBR |= (pageResponse[2] & 0x01) == 0x01; return decoded; } public static string PrettifyModePage_06(byte[] pageResponse) { return PrettifyModePage_06(DecodeModePage_06(pageResponse)); } public static string PrettifyModePage_06(ModePage_06? modePage) { if(!modePage.HasValue) return null; ModePage_06 page = modePage.Value; StringBuilder sb = new StringBuilder(); sb.AppendLine("SCSI optical memory:"); if(page.PS) sb.AppendLine("\tParameters can be saved"); if(page.RUBR) sb.AppendLine("\tOn reading an updated block drive will return RECOVERED ERROR"); return sb.ToString(); } #endregion Mode Page 0x06: Optical memory page } }
